Truly terrible. I have no problem with the way I was treated but service department is predatory in nature. I own an aviation service company of 50 employees and understand high end service of expensive equipment and owners of said equipment. I brought my car in for overheating and asked for a diagnosis. The charge was $119.95 to tell me I should spend $2633.34 on repairs. I am an FAA licensed aircraft technician and fully understand and am fully capable of working on and fixing my vehicle. I choose to take it to the dealer because I am busy running my business and have no problem supporting maintenance shops that in theory can best and most expeditiously diagnose and fix my issue.

In this case I was told I needed to replace the water pump "$680" because oil had leaked on the connector, the entire valve cover (not just the $40 gasket mind you but the entire metal cover) because it leaked the oil "$1157.81 P&L" and the thermostat because "they go bad when car overheats" $161 but $1368.36 for thermostat, pump and labor"

So the diagnosis for my car overheating that I paid $119.95 for them to tell me is that an oil leak caused it and it will cost $2,633.34 to repair.

SOLUTION:

I bought a valve cover GASKET for $40 it took me an hour and one beer to replace, I cleaned the water pump electrical connection and all is well with the world!

I have over a month and several hundred miles with no issues and none expected.

This is either intentionally predatory or very incompetent and for either I will not be back EVER and would suggest to you that you either get a second opinion or steer clear altogether.
